C语言中的逗号和分号有什么区别和联系
发布网友
发布时间:2022-04-27 03:47
我来回答
共2个回答
热心网友
时间:2022-06-25 17:27
一般地,逗号和分号都可作为一个表达式结束的标志。
最主要区别:
分号是语句结束标志,逗号是表达式结束标志。
比如样例:
#include <stdio.h>
int main()
{
int i,j;
printf("Case 1:\n");
for(i=j=0;i<10;i++)printf("i=%d ",i++),printf("j=%d ",j++);
printf("\nCase 2:\n");
for(i=j=0;i<10;i++)printf("i=%d ",i++);printf("j=%d ",j++);
return 0;
}
热心网友
时间:2022-06-25 17:28
分号只用于语句结束,和逗号扯不上什么关系